PPROBLEM TO BE SOLVED: To provide a fingerprint authentication device, a biological finger determination device and a biological finger determination method that can detect forgery even if a thin forged fingerprint formed from a gumdrop or the like is attached to the surface of a finger. PSOLUTION: When a finger with a gumdrop fingerprint attached is placed on an input surface, the gumdrop fingerprint is formed in a thin layer between the input surface and the finger. Since the gumdrop is transparent, light radiated from a side light source passes through the thin gumdrop fingerprint layer, and even the light receiving element farthest from the light source detects the diffused light. On the other hand, since a finger without a gumdrop fingerprint attachment is not as transparent as the gumdrop, the light receiving element farthest from the light source does not detect diffused light. The different light transmission characteristics are used in a biological finger determination. PCOPYRIGHT: (C)2007,JPO&INPIT
